Cognizant is a leading provider IT and BPO services, providing critical initiatives to a variety of global clients. The Hardware Operations team is a part of a high profile client project that provides interactive panoramas from positions along many streets in the world. Hardware Operations is responsible for building, testing, deploying, and maintaining imagery hardware and sensors used on different platforms.

The Hardware Support Engineer needs to have the ability to test and debug advanced, client-designed equipment like high-resolution cameras, mechanical frames, cables, and geolocation hardware, as well as completing on demand engineering tests and producing technical solutions. Take on project management tasks, analyze common hardware failures, and help create and maintain technical documentation. Act as a subject matter expert for global hardware troubleshooting and repair procedures. identifying and addressing technical knowledge gaps within the team. Work closely with regional tech leads to improve processes and troubleshoot intermittent faults. This role is based in Palo Alto, CA. Only local candidates will be considered.
